Job Description

Senior Software Engineer / BI Developer creating scalable cloud data solutions for clinical applications. Working with GCP, Power BI, and Tableau to optimize analytics-driven applications.

Responsibilities:

  • Design and build scalable backend services supporting analytics and clinical applications
  • Own and optimize the semantic layer across SAS, MCC, and Power BI environments
  • Develop high-performance Power BI datasets, reports, and dashboards (advanced DAX required)
  • Maintain and modernize Tableau dashboards, transitioning them into Power BI where appropriate
  • Query and model large datasets using GCP BigQuery for analytics consumption
  • Contribute to microservices architecture ensuring reliability, scalability, and performance
  • Collaborate with product owners, architects, and engineers to translate business requirements into solutions
  • Maintain and interpret legacy SAS environments, supporting transition efforts
  • Perform deep-dive troubleshooting and root cause analysis for data and system issues
  • Document datasets, reporting logic, and data lineage to enable self-service analytics
  • Mentor junior engineers and contribute to cross-functional improvement initiatives

Requirements:

  • 7+ years in data, software engineering, or analytics roles
  • 5+ years of hands-on BI development experience
  • Advanced expertise in: Power BI (DAX, data modeling, RLS, performance tuning)
  • Tableau (complex dashboard development and maintenance)
  • Strong SQL skills with experience in large-scale data environments
  • Experience with GCP / BigQuery (data modeling, performance optimization)
  • Knowledge of backend development using languages such as Python, Java, Go, or C#
  • Experience building scalable, distributed systems and cloud-native applications
  • Strong understanding of software development lifecycle (SDLC), Agile, and DevOps practices
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to work across technical and business teams
